Recently, the 2019 Symposium on Standardization for the Healthy Development of the Fertilizer Industry, hosted by the National Technical Committee for Standardization of Fertilizers and Soil Conditioners and organized by the journal “Fertilizer Industry,” was held in Shanghai. At the event, it was announced that the Ministry of Agriculture and Rural Affairs, the National Technical Committee for Standardization of Fertilizers and Soil Conditioners, and other relevant authorities are currently reviewing, formulating, and introducing a series of new standards. These efforts aim to redefine the fertilizer industry’s development trajectory through top-level design and to establish, at the source, a food safety and health‑oriented value chain.
Xu Jingying, Deputy Director of the Fertilizer and Water-Saving Division of the Department of Crop Production at the Ministry of Agriculture and Rural Affairs, stated that the ministry has currently identified several research topics and, once conditions are ripe, will introduce a series of new standards aimed at ensuring the safe and sustainable development of the fertilizer industry.
According to reports, the National Technical Committee for Standardization of Fertilizers and Soil Conditioners is currently working to revise or develop industry‑specific standards, including “Limit Requirements for Toxic and Harmful Substances in Fertilizers” and “Green Product Evaluation for Fertilizers,” among others.
Mai Yongyi, vice president of the Shanghai Research Institute of Chemical Industry and chairman of the National Technical Committee for Standardization of Fertilizers and Soil Conditioners, explained that, having fulfilled its mission of ensuring food security, the fertilizer industry now must confront pressing issues related to environmental pollution, soil degradation, and declining agricultural product quality—challenges that threaten food safety and public health. “Building a robust standards system to safeguard public health at the source is a new frontier that the fertilizer sector must explore,” Mai Yongyi said.
Shang Zhaocong, Executive Deputy Director of the National Fertilizer Quality Supervision and Inspection Center (Shanghai) and Secretary-General of the National Technical Committee for Standardization of Fertilizers and Soil Conditioners, believes that the fertilizer industry is currently under pressure from declining usage volumes and certain “demonizing” public narratives. He argues that it is imperative to focus on “health,” leveraging the regulatory and guiding power of a standardized framework to ensure the healthy operation of enterprises, the sound development of the industry, the integrity of the industrial chain, the safety of the food chain, and the well-being of human life. In Shang Zhaocong’s view, fertilizers are now being entrusted with a new historical mission: whereas in the past their role was to meet quantitative demands for grain production, today they must also address qualitative needs, contributing to healthier food.
Wei Jing, Director of the Quality Department of the China Petroleum and Chemical Industry Federation, stated that the current standardization efforts in the fertilizer industry should focus on two main pillars: high-quality development and green development. Green development has become a national strategy, and it is also a task that the fertilizer sector must address. Moving forward, national, industry, and association standards for green products, green factories, and green industrial parks will be developed in a tiered approach to advance the establishment of a green manufacturing system across the sector.
Regarding soil conditioners, Chen Mingliang, deputy director of the Fertilizer Research Institute at the Shanghai Academy of Chemical Research and a senior engineer with professorial rank, believes that this sector has experienced vigorous growth in recent years. However, due to the wide variety of raw material sources, inconsistent process quality, and relatively low product‑level technological standards, there is an urgent need to establish more scientifically sound standards to regulate and guide its development.
Ms. Yang Yi of the National Technical Committee for Standardization of Fertilizers and Soil Conditioners stated that, in the future, the fertilizer standards system will be streamlined into four main components: national mandatory standards, designed to ensure safety and establish minimum requirements; recommended national standards, intended to provide a foundational, general‑purpose framework that complements the mandatory standards; industry standards, aimed at harmonizing sector‑specific requirements; and group standards, which seek to meet market demands and foster innovation.
Regarding the optimization of standards, Xu Jingying believes that fertilizer standards currently fall into four main categories: general standards, product standards, testing standards, and safety standards. At present, there is an acute shortage of both general‑purpose standards and safety‑related standards.
